BTS' V's FRI(END)S short film - Newspaper clippings to cards, ARMY try to decode Kim Taehyung's new single

BTS' Kim Taehyung's song is scheduled for release on March 15, 2024.

Just as fans were eagerly anticipating, HYBE Music released a short film for BTS' V's upcoming single, 'FRI(END)S', stirring up even more excitement. The song is scheduled for release on March 15, 2024, and in the buildup to the highly anticipated day, Kim Taehyung's agency has been deliberately providing minimal clues, leaving fans to speculate.

The short film features a variety of objects, including newspapers, cloth, puzzles, cards, plates, an apple and more, with the only consistent element being the word "FRIENDS." However, it intriguingly depicts the letters "F," "R," "I," and "S" disappearing, leaving only the word "END" remaining. However, on the apple, there was one extra word - 'DEAD'.

About FRI(END)S:

According to K-media reports, the upcoming single is said to feature lyrics entirely in English. Songwriter Riley McDonough shared the news of the song on his Instagram, confirming his role as a co-writer.

Additionally, V is set to host a pink-themed release party for fans who hold membership. "We cordially invite our dear BTS OFFICIAL FANCLUB ARMY MEMBERSHIP holders to a special space to celebrate the release of V's digital single 'FRI(END)S.' The 'FRI(END)S PARTY' will offer various enjoyable activities, including booths, exhibitions, and special gifts, making it a delightful day for ARMY."

In line with the song's concept, the event centres around the theme of pink, and chosen attendees have been asked to wear pink attire. 600 ARMYs with Weverse membership will have the opportunity to attend the event after being selected through a raffle. The event will be conducted in 10 sessions, each lasting 50 minutes, with a maximum of 60 fans participating in each session.

Where is V?

Taehyung, along with his bandmates RM, Jimin, Jin, Jungkook, Suga, and J-Hope, are fulfilling their obligation of enlisting in the South Korean mandatory military service. 

His enlistment is scheduled to conclude on June 10, 2025, coinciding with the anticipated comeback of him and his bandmates.
